Donald Trump announced a spiritual message for the large Week. “The glory of Easter Sunday cannot come without the sacrifice of Jesus Christ”

The president of the United States has published his spiritual message for the large Week. Donald Trump reminds us that Christians celebrate the crucifixion and resurrection of our Lord and Savior Jesus Christ. He emphasized that Christ through his sacrifice on the cross redeemed our sins and gave us a chance to save ourselves.

The White home published a message by president Donald Trump, intended for the large Week. The spiritual message to all Americans and Christians around the planet surprises. Trump, although not Catholic, reminds us of the Catholic teaching of the death and resurrection of Jesus, and besides points to the actual meaning and essence of the Resurrection.

"This holy week we admit that the glory of Easter Sunday cannot come without the sacrifice of Jesus Christ on the cross," we read in a message published on the White home website. At the same time, he emphasized that the United States is simply a Christian state, which is why it is crucial to experience and celebrate Easter.

"In this large Week of Melania and I join in prayer with Christians celebrating the crucifixion and resurrection of our Lord and Savior, Jesus Christ, the surviving boy of God who defeated death, freed us from sin and unlocked the gates of Heaven for all mankind," wrote the president of the United States.

He then recalled the importance for believers of the large Week beginning on Palm Sunday, erstwhile we celebrate Christ's triumphant entry into Jerusalem. Then we experience Holy Thursday and Good Friday, and the highest of the holidays we experience on Easter Eve on Saturday. He stressed that it was a unique time to reflect and prepare the heart for the resurrection of Jesus.

"This week is simply a time of reflection for Christians to commemorate the crucifixion of Jesus – and prepare their hearts, minds and souls for His miraculous resurrection. This holy week we admit that the glory of Easter Sunday cannot come without the sacrifice of Jesus Christ on the cross. In his last hours on earth Christ voluntarily endured terrible pain, torture, and execution on the cross with deep and lasting love for all his creation," says Donald Trump's message for Easter.

“By his suffering we are redeemed. Through his death, our sins were forgiven. His resurrection gives us hope for everlasting life. On the morning of Easter the stone is removed, the grave is empty, and the light prevails over the darkness—signing that death does not have the last word” is the message.

Donald Trump in his message besides emphasizes that his administration will defend Christian religion in schools, troops, as well as workplaces, hospitals and government halls. He added that he himself would defend the right to spiritual freedom and uphold the right to life and dignity of life.

"By focusing on Christ's redeeming sacrifice, we look at his love, humility and obedience--even at the most hard and uncertain moments of life. This week we pray for the Holy Spirit to be poured out on our beloved Nation. We pray that America remains a beacon of faith, hope and freedom for the full world, and pray for a future that reflects the truth, beauty and goodness of Christ's eternal kingdom in Heaven," Donald Trump concluded in an Easter message to Americans and Christians.
